(1945-2001) was born in Souq Arbiya’ al-Gharb, Morocco. He was one of Morocco’s great modern novelists as well as short story writer, poet and translator. He also worked as a secondary school teacher in Casablanca. He published eighteen novels and collections of short stories in Morocco, Baghdad, Damascus, Tunis, Cairo, and Tripoli in Libya.
